## 2.9.1 — Key rotation for Spoolwright

Rotated the signing key for the Spoolwright printer-spooler microservice following the scheduled quarterly window. All queued jobs drained before rotation; no print requests were dropped. Verifiers on the Lintbury cluster were updated in lockstep. On-call should confirm new deployments validate against the current key, shown below.

rollout seal: bky3_7wZ

Q: Why do customers still see old prices after a catalog update in Shopgrove? A: Cache invalidation isn't instant — edge nodes hold product entries for up to 15 minutes unless a purge is triggered. If a merchant is complaining, first check whether the purge job actually ran; it fails quietly sometimes. Step-by-step purge instructions for support are on the internal page here:

runbook for tagep-fajof: https://rundeck.nelvrolabs.test/pipeline

## Further reading

Hookspray retries failed webhook deliveries with exponential backoff: 5 attempts over 6 hours, then dead-letter. A 2xx within 10s counts as success; timeouts and 5xx trigger retry; 4xx does not. Duplicate deliveries are possible — receivers must be idempotent on the delivery ID header. If a customer reports missing events, check the dead-letter queue before replaying. Manual replay resets the attempt counter. The full retry matrix and replay procedure live on the internal page below.

operations page: https://confluence.lumicsys.internal/projects/display/projects/display